Pros and Cons
Pros - Affordable adventure motorcycle option.
- Rugged and aggressive design for an adventure-ready look.
- Capable 500cc engine with decent power and torque figures.
- Comfortable riding position and a long seat for both rider and pillion.
- Versatile suspension setup for smooth rides on various terrains.
- Spoke wheels and off-road tires offer excellent traction.
- Adequate fuel efficiency for its class.
- Four attractive color options to choose from.
--
Cons - The instrument cluster could be more advanced and fully digital.
- May not match the refinement of higher-end adventure bikes.
- Limited availability of service centers in some regions (subject to change).
- May not be the ideal choice for aggressive highway riding due to engine size.
- Limited accessories and aftermarket support compared to popular adventure models.
